Here’s the recipe: Pour chocolate syrup in the bottom of a glass (or chocolate fudge topping thinned with milk). Add two generous scoops of rich chocolate ice cream. Then fill ‘er up slowly with sparkling water, with a little whipped cream on top. Sip slowly and enjoy!

That’s not an egg cream. It’s an ice cream soda. An egg cream does not contain ice cream; it’s just milk, syrup and sparkling water.
The old fashioned egg cream was originally a cheaper alternative to an ice cream soda, but now it’s often enjoyed in its own right as a separate thing.
